๐ฆ ๋ฐฐ์น ๊ทธ๋ฃน (Placement Groups)
๋ฐฐ์น ๊ทธ๋ฃน์ EC2 ์ธ์คํด์ค๋ฅผ ์ด๋ค ๋ฐฉ์์ผ๋ก ๋ฌถ์ด์ ์ฒ๋ฆฌํ ์ง ์ ํ ์ ์๋ค.
๋ฐฐ์น ๊ทธ๋ฃน์ ์ ์ ํ ํ์ฉํด์ ์ฑ๋ฅ์ ๊ทน๋ํํ๊ฑฐ๋, ์ฑ๋ฅ ๋์ ์์ ์ฑ์ ๊ทน๋ํํ ์ ์๋ค.
๋ฐฐ์น ๊ทธ๋ฃน์๋ ํด๋ฌ์คํฐ(Cluster), ๋ถ์ฐ(Spread), ๋ถํ (Partition) ์ธ ๊ฐ์ง ์ ํ์ด ์๋ค.
๐๏ธ ํด๋ฌ์คํฐ ๋ฐฐ์น ๊ทธ๋ฃน (Cluster Placement Group)
- ํน์ง:
- ๋จ์ผ ๊ฐ์ฉ ์์ญ ๋ด์์ ๋์ผํ ๋ฌผ๋ฆฌ์ ํ๋์จ์ด์ ์ธ์คํด์ค๋ฅผ ๋ฐฐ์น
- ๋คํธ์ํฌ ์๋๊ฐ ๋งค์ฐ ๋น ๋ฅด๊ณ ์ง์ฐ ์๊ฐ์ด ์งง์
- ์ฅ์ :
- ๊ณ ์ฑ๋ฅ ๋คํธ์ํฌ๊ฐ ํ์ํ ์์ ์ ์ ํฉ
- ๋น ๋ฐ์ดํฐ ๋ถ์, HPC(๊ณ ์ฑ๋ฅ ์ปดํจํ ), ๋ถ์ฐ ๋ฐ์ดํฐ ์ฒ๋ฆฌ ๋ฑ์ ์ ์ฉ
- ๋จ์ :
- ๊ฐ์ฉ ์์ญ์ด๋ ํ๋์จ์ด์ ๋ฌธ์ ๊ฐ ๋ฐ์ํ๋ฉด ๋ชจ๋ ์ธ์คํด์ค๊ฐ ์ํฅ์ ๋ฐ์ ์ ์์
- ์ ํฉํ ์ฌ์ฉ ์ฌ๋ก:
- ๋น ๋ฅธ ๋คํธ์ํฌ ์ฒ๋ฆฌ๊ฐ ํ์ํ ๋น ๋ฐ์ดํฐ ์์
- ๋ฐ์ง๋ ์ปดํจํ ์์์ด ํ์ํ ๊ณ ์ฑ๋ฅ ์ ํ๋ฆฌ์ผ์ด์
๐ ๋ถ์ฐ ๋ฐฐ์น ๊ทธ๋ฃน (Spread Placement Group)
- ํน์ง:
- ์ธ์คํด์ค๊ฐ ์ฌ๋ฌ ๊ฐ์ฉ ์์ญ์ ๊ฑธ์ณ ์๋ก ๋ค๋ฅธ ํ๋์จ์ด์ ๋ถ์ฐ ๋ฐฐ์น
- ๊ฐ ๊ฐ์ฉ ์์ญ ๋น ์ต๋ 7๊ฐ์ ์ธ์คํด์ค๊น์ง ์ง์
- ์ฅ์ :
- ์ฅ์ ๋ฐ์ ์ ๋ฆฌ์คํฌ๋ฅผ ๋ถ์ฐํ์ฌ ๋์ ๊ฐ์ฉ์ฑ ์ ๊ณต
- ํน์ ํ๋์จ์ด ๋ฌธ์ ๋ก๋ถํฐ ์ธ์คํด์ค๋ฅผ ๋ณดํธ
- ์ ํฉํ ์ฌ์ฉ ์ฌ๋ก:
- ๊ฐ์ฉ์ฑ์ ๊ทน๋ํํด์ผ ํ๋ ๋ฏธ์ ํฌ๋ฆฌํฐ์ปฌ ์ ํ๋ฆฌ์ผ์ด์
- ์ฅ์ ์ ๋ํ ๋ด์ฑ์ด ํ์ํ ์๋น์ค
๐ ๏ธ ๋ถํ ๋ฐฐ์น ๊ทธ๋ฃน (Partition Placement Group)
- ํน์ง:
- ํ๋์ ๊ฐ์ฉ ์์ญ ๋ด์์ ์ฌ๋ฌ ํํฐ์ ์ผ๋ก ์ธ์คํด์ค๋ฅผ ๋๋ ๋ฐฐ์น
- ๊ฐ ํํฐ์ ์ ๋ ๋ฆฝ์ ์ธ ๋ฌผ๋ฆฌ์ ํ๋์จ์ด์ ์์น
- ์ฅ์ :
- ํํฐ์ ๊ฐ ์ฅ์ ๊ฐ ๋ฐ์ํด๋ ๋ค๋ฅธ ํํฐ์ ์ ์ธ์คํด์ค๋ ์ํฅ์ ๋ฐ์ง ์์
- ๋๊ท๋ชจ ๋ถ์ฐ ์์คํ ์ ์ ํฉ
- ์ ํฉํ ์ฌ์ฉ ์ฌ๋ก:
- HDFS, HBase, Cassandra, Kafka์ ๊ฐ์ ๋ถ์ฐ ๋ฐ์ดํฐ๋ฒ ์ด์ค ๋ฐ ๋ฉ์์ง ์์คํ
- ๋๊ท๋ชจ ๋ฐ์ดํฐ ์ฒ๋ฆฌ ๋ฐ ๋ถ์ ์์
๐ ENI (Elastic Network Interface)
ENI๋ VPC ๋ด์์ EC2 ์ธ์คํด์ค์ ์ถ๊ฐํ ์ ์๋ ๊ฐ์ ๋คํธ์ํฌ ์ธํฐํ์ด์ค
ENI๋ฅผ ํ์ฉํ๋ฉด ๋คํธ์ํฌ ์ค์ ์ ์ ์ฐ์ฑ๊ณผ ๊ฐ์ฉ์ฑ์ ๋์ผ ์ ์๋ค.
- ํน์ง:
- VPC์ ๋ ผ๋ฆฌ์ ๋คํธ์ํน ๊ตฌ์ฑ ์์๋ก, ๊ฐ์ ๋คํธ์ํฌ ์นด๋ ์ญํ ์ ํจ
- ํ๋ ์ด์์ ๋ณด์ ๊ทธ๋ฃน๊ณผ ์ฐ๊ฒฐ ๊ฐ๋ฅ
- ํน์ ๊ฐ์ฉ ์์ญ์ ENI๋ฅผ ์์ฑํ๋ฉด ํด๋น ๊ฐ์ฉ ์์ญ์๋ง ๋ฐ์ธ๋ฉ ๊ฐ๋ฅ
- ์ฅ์ :
- ๋คํธ์ํฌ ํธ๋ํฝ ๊ด๋ฆฌ ๋ฐ ๋ณด์ ์ค์ ์ ์ ์ฐํ๊ฒ ์กฐ์ ๊ฐ๋ฅ
- ์ฅ์ ๋ฐ์ ์ ENI๋ฅผ ๋ค๋ฅธ ์ธ์คํด์ค๋ก ๋น ๋ฅด๊ฒ ์ด๋์์ผ ๊ณ ๊ฐ์ฉ์ฑ ์ ์ง
- ์ ํฉํ ์ฌ์ฉ ์ฌ๋ก:
- ๋ค์ค ๋คํธ์ํฌ ์ธํฐํ์ด์ค๊ฐ ํ์ํ ์ ํ๋ฆฌ์ผ์ด์
- ๋คํธ์ํฌ ์ฅ์ ๋ณต๊ตฌ ๋ฐ ๊ณ ๊ฐ์ฉ์ฑ ๊ตฌ์ฑ
- ๋ณด์ ๊ทธ๋ฃน์ ์ธ๋ถํํ์ฌ ํธ๋ํฝ์ ์ธ๋ฐํ๊ฒ ์ ์ดํด์ผ ํ๋ ํ๊ฒฝ
๐ ์ค๋ต๋ ธํธ
EC2 ์ธ์คํด์ค ํ๋ฆฟ์์ ๋๊ท๋ชจ์ ๋ฐ์ดํฐ ๋ถ์์ ์ํํ๋ ์ ํ๋ฆฌ์ผ์ด์ ์ด ์์ต๋๋ค. ์ฌ๋ฌ๋ถ์ EC2 ์ธ์คํด์ค๋ค์ด ์๋ก ์ํตํ๋ฉด์๋ ๊ฐ์ฅ ๋์ ์์ค์ ๋คํธ์ํน ์ฑ๋ฅ์ ์ ์งํ์ผ๋ฉด ํฉ๋๋ค. ์ด๋ฐ ๊ฒฝ์ฐ, ๋ค์ ์ค ์ด๋ค EC2 ๋ฐฐ์น ๊ทธ๋ฃน์ ์ ํํด์ผ ํ ๊น์?
1.๋ถ์ฐ ๋ฐฐ์น ๊ทธ๋ฃน
2. ํด๋ฌ์คํฐ ๋ฐฐ์น ๊ทธ๋ฃน
3.๋ถํ ๋ฐฐ์น ๊ทธ๋ฃน
ํ๋ ฅ์ ๋คํธ์ํฌ ์ธํฐํ์ด์ค(ENI)๋ ๋ค๋ฅธ AZ์ ์๋ EC2 ์ธ์คํด์ค์ ์ฐ๊ฒฐ๋ ์ ์์ต๋๋ค.
1.์
2.์๋์ค
https://docs.aws.amazon.com/ko_kr/AWSEC2/latest/UserGuide/placement-strategies.html
'Study > Certificate' ์นดํ ๊ณ ๋ฆฌ์ ๋ค๋ฅธ ๊ธ
[AWS SAA] EC2 ๊ธฐ์ด ์ ๋ฆฌ (0) | 2024.12.12 |
---|---|
[AWS SAA] IAM & AWS CLI ์ ๋ฆฌ (0) | 2024.12.10 |
[AWS] AWS Solution Architect Associate(SAA-C03) ์์ (3) | 2024.10.10 |